WORKSHOP DESCRIPTION:

Topics:

  • Applied Behavior Analysis (ABA) in the Classroom: Learn how ABA principles can be effectively integrated to support diverse learning needs and promote positive behaviors. 
  • Functional Behaviour Assessments (FBA): Understand the importance of FBAs in identifying the root causes of challenging behaviors and developing tailored intervention strategies. 
  • Group and Individual Positive Behaviour Supports: Explore strategies for implementing positive behavior supports that cater to both individual and group needs, enhancing overall classroom harmony and productivity. 

Objectives:

  • Equip participants with practical tools to create equitable and inclusive learning environments. 
  • Foster a sense of belonging among students by addressing their unique identities and needs. 
  • Promote collaboration and community-building within educational settings.
